New messages emerged from the CEO who died in the new Titanic disaster

As the world talks about tourists paying $250,000 per person to see the Titanic sink, which hit an iceberg in 1912, new facts and coincidences keep emerging.

In a story in the Daily Mail, one of England’s most widely read newspapers, it was revealed that Stockton Rush, managing director of OceanGate Expedition, the operator of the Titan submersible, said he could open space for two under the name of “last-minute discount.” hour” before diving.

An entrepreneur named Jay Bloom who lives in Las Vegas, while sharing an SMS correspondence with Rush with the media, said he took a “last minute discount” on the price of single tickets, which normally cost $250,000, and offered it this way. . Bloom, who did not want to buy the tickets, which normally cost $250,000 because of “safety concerns,” said he was very lucky, but he was very upset about the accident.

Bloom said: “My son and I were going to go, but my son’s friends scared him off because of the inconvenience of diving. So we didn’t go either. Shahzada Dawood and her 19-year-old son, Suleman Dawood, joined in our place” and said they could be in her place.

HE SAID “SECURITY TO TAKE A HELICOPTER”

Stating that the company CEO is trying to convince him, Bloom said: “Although there is an obvious risk, it is safer than getting on a helicopter or even diving. He said it was safer than even crossing the street in traffic. I’m sure he said it believing it, but he was sorely wrong.”

In the official statement issued yesterday, Paul-Henri Nargeolet, British billionaire Hamish Harding and company CEO Rush, as well as Shahzada Dawood and Suleman Dawood, were in the vehicle during the explosion on the Titan submersible.
